Director of Athlete Programs

Ski NB
New Brunswick
$20 an hour (estimated)
Full-time

The employer is committed to creating an inclusive and diverse work environment and is proud to be an equal opportunity employer.

All qualified applicants will receive consideration for employment without regard to race, ancestry, place of origin, colour, ethnic origin, citizenship, creed, sex, sexual orientation, age, marital status, family status or disability.

The employer welcomes and encourages applications from people with disabilities. Accommodations are available on request for candidates taking part in all aspects of the selection process.

Accountable to the President of Ski NB, the Director of Athlete Programs is responsible to develop and deliver programming to advance the competency, skills and results of member athletes.

The candidate must have actively coached in the past three years or be current with coach license requirements to ensure they have a good understanding of and have adopted new coaching techniques.

This role works directly with athletes as well as club coaches to monitor athlete progression and adherence to individual athlete training plans.

The Director of Athlete Programs will work with the Technical Advisory Group, which consists of senior coaches, to obtain input on the design and evolution of programs.

The core principles to guide the Director of Athlete Programs responsibilities are :

1. Design

2. Implement

3. Evaluate

4. Adjust

Responsibilities : Alpine :

Alpine :

Design, implement and manage athlete programming (U16 High Performance Program,

U14+Annual training plan, camps)

  • Design detailed plans for all Ski NB camps
  • Review camp plans and athlete programs with Technical Advisory Group to obtain

feedback

Co-ordinate and secure appropriate resources to develop Sport Science components of the

athlete’s annual training plan (ie : Recovery, strength, nutrition, mental performance,

testing).

  • Co-ordinate / implement / host events in collaboration with member clubs
  • Regular interaction with club coaches regarding athlete progress on training plans
  • Determine coach requirements for Ski NB events and recommend coaches
  • Develop Team NB Canada Games program

Para-Alpine :

  • Develop and maintain a working relationship with CADS-NB & Para Sport NB
  • Integrate para-alpine racing into season calendar
  • Develop a Team NB Canada Games Program

Ski Cross :

  • Coordinate / enable SX training
  • Create training opportunities in conjunction with member clubs as well as other Atlantic

clubs

General :

Obtain formal feedback on athlete programs and specific events from athletes, coaches

and parents

Work with the technical advisory group to determine improvements / changes to athlete

programs

  • Document athlete results annually placement at races and National events
  • Actively participate on appropriate ACA committees : Athlete, Para, Officials, Coaching

Required skills :

  • Strong communications skills
  • Strong organizational and planning abilities
  • Strong interpersonal skills
  • Ability to lead and implement concurrent initiatives
  • Ability to work autonomously
  • Critical thinking and problem solving
  • Experience with Excel
  • Experience in developing budgets and forecasts
  • Recent and relevant coaching experience

Compensation will be project based. Examples of projects include but are not limited to :

1. Speed Camp

2. Technical Camp

3. Girls Fast Forward Camp

4. Pre and post season on snow camps

5. U16 High Performance Program

6. U14+ Annual training Plan

30+ days ago
Related jobs
Ski NB
New Brunswick

Accountable to the President of Ski NB, the Director of Athlete Programs is responsible to develop and deliver programming to advance the competency, skills and results of member athletes. The Director of Athlete Programs will work with the Technical Advisory Group, which consists of senior coaches,...

Promoted
Apex Systems Inc
Canada

API Cloud Migration Senior Project Manager. Apex Systems is a large staffing and consulting firm and we are looking for an API Cloud Migration Senior Project Manager who is looking to work at a Top 5 Bank supporting highly v. ...

Promoted
Evolvous Limited
Canada

Dynamics 365 Customer Engagement (CE) Functional Consultant and Project Coordinator. Act as a bridge between clients and the team, ensuring clear communication and alignment on project goals and expectations. Manage project resources to meet deadlines and deliverables, ensuring optimal use of time a...

World Logistics Council
CA

We are currently looking for a strong technology leader who will be a member of Service Transition Council and Program Management Office and will have responsibility for Operational Quality Assurance, management and oversight of all technology projects and programs. Proven track record of 12+ years ...

Chronos Consulting
Canada

Reporting to the Managing Director Canada and the International NDT Manager, you will be responsible for covering the following areas:. Working with managers, providing technical and operational leadership and guidance to group and problem solving. ...

Treasury Board of Canada Secretariat
Moncton, New Brunswick

Senior Advisor / Project Manager - Inventory. EK1: Knowledge of the Treasury Board policy framework relating to project management, including the Directive on the Management of Projects and Programmes and the Policy on the Planning and Management of Investments. AEd1: Project management certificatio...

BGIS
Canada

The Project Coordinator is accountable for the delivery of project sub-components and non-technical projects. Project coordination – project coordination abilities along with proven experience in coordinating the end-to-end delivery of project sub-components. For the assigned non-technical projects ...

Egis
Canada

Project Coordinator OR Project Manager, Building Quality Assurance. If you are looking for an opportunity to work with a collaborative, hard-working and dedicated team of professionals and have fun delivering high-quality projects regardless of the project size, we are looking for new talent to join...

BioScript Solutions
Moncton, New Brunswick

Reporting to the Program Manager, the Associate Program Manager is responsible for undertaking the management, planning, and implementation of specific programs/portfolio within NavieGo. We are seeking an ambitious, and self-motivated team player to fulfil the role of Associate Program Manager. Indi...

EMCO HVAC/EMCO CVC
Fredericton, New Brunswick

As a Management Trainee, you will progress through a 4 phased program to learn every aspect of how our business operates – from shipping and receiving, counter sales, operations management to employee development and more. Management Development Program. You will also get involved in our customer se...